Superstar Mahesh Babu Sunday said that he really liked recent Tamil blockbuster "Kaththi", but shared that he's not starring in the film's remake.
"I really liked 'Kaththi', and I think it has to be Vijay's best film in recent times. But I'm not doing its remake. I usually prefer not to work in remakes," Mahesh said.
He was speaking at the fundraiser event Memu Saitham, which is organised for the victims of cyclone victims in Andhra Pradesh.
Answering questions from actress Samantha Ruth Prabhu in a candid Q and A session, Mahesh also spoke about success, failure, his relationship with his directors, and his wife Namrata Shirodkar.
